Jonathan D. Krane
Jonathan D. Krane (1952 – August 1, 2016)[1] was an American movie producer behind such fare as Blind Date (1987), Look Who's Talking (1989) and its sequels, Limit Up (1989), and various John Travolta films including Face/Off (1997), Primary Colors (1998), and Swordfish (2001).[2]
He was married to actress Sally Kellerman.[3] In 1989, they adopted newborn twins, Jack and Hannah.[4]
